The story of the winery began in 1982, when they made our the first wine. At that time, winemaking was a sideline profession. In 1993, however, they decided to dedicate their selves wholly and completely to wine growing. Today, they cultivate 40 hectares of vineyards, 70% of which are planted with white grapes that are ultimately vinified almost entirely as sweet wines.

- Tasting note
- Citric scents and apricot sorbet meet snow-white flowers, notes of blue lilac caress the nose; juicy and with good structure, a fruity acidity brings cool freshness, very delicate and mineral, gentle lemon sorbet and some delicate lavender blossom in the long finish.
- Wine-food combination
- Service this wine with cheeses, fruity desserts, ice sorbets or a classic 'Strudel'.
- Vinification
- Fermented and stored in stainless steel vats. The wine has an alcohol percentage of 8%, 136,4 grams of residual sugar per liter and an acidity of 5,9 grams per liter.
